Arsen Kharatyan, the founder of "Alik Media," was detained at Tbilisi Airport on the morning of September 17 by representatives of the Georgian Ministry of Internal Affairs.
Axar.az reports that Georgian media have published information about this incident.
"Kharatyan has been under detention for 5 hours, and no one is explaining anything to him. He is even prohibited from using his phone," the report states.
It is noted that two weeks ago, Kharatyan was informed by the Georgian Ministry of Internal Affairs' border police that he was banned from entering the country. However, permission was granted two hours later. At the same time, the border police of the Ministry of Internal Affairs only presented him with a decision stating "other cases provided for in Georgian legislation," without explaining what the matter was about.
Kharatyan himself stated that he does not know the reason for the ban on his entry to Georgia and that such an incident has never happened to him before.
